Burnley vs Arsenal Premier League 2019/20 2nd February, 14:00pm BST Turf Moor, Burnley Burnley vs Arsenal preview Arsenal will be looking to build on their FA Cup win at Bournemouth on Monday night when they travel to Burnley this weekend. The Clarets ended a four-game losing streak in the Premier League when they beat Leicester City 2-1 before winning 2-0 at Manchester United. Manchester City have named their price for Mikel Arteta as Arsenal close in

Manchester City are resigned to losing assistant coach Mikel Arteta, with Arsenal having opened talks with their former captain regarding their managerial vacancy. The Gunners have been without a permanent figurehead since getting rid of Unai Emery recently and the hopes placed in interim boss Freddie Ljungberg appear to have waned. Liverpool and Arsenal chasing European glory for England

Liverpool and Arsenal each face tricky looking ties as they bid to reach the finals of their respective European competitions this season. Jurgen Klopp's side have been drawn against Roma in the last four of the Champions League, while the Gunners will face Atletico Madrid in the Europa League. Premier League Week 33 in review

Welcome to our weekly review of some of the leading stats and facts from the latest round of Premier League games. The 150th league meeting between Manchester United and Chelsea, and their 50th encounter in the Premier League, saw the title-chasing Blues fail to keep a clean sheet in ten consecutive games in the Premier League for the first time since December 1996.
